Step 1
Get out a large circular platter. Arrange the kiwi slices in a circular pattern around the outer rim to form the outer edge of the wreath, and on the inner rim of the plate to form the inner edge of the wreath.
Step 2
Fill in the two rows of kiwi slices with the grape bunches, so that a wreath shape is formed around the plate with the grapes.
Step 3
Using a sharp knife, cut the honey melon in half and scoop out the seeds with a spoon. Cut a circular slice across the diameter of the honey melon, about a ½ inch wide. Use a small star cookie cutter to cut out 9 small stars from the honey melon slice.
Step 4
Next, add the “decorations.” Fill in the gaps between the grapes and kiwi slices with raspberries and pomegranate arils. Arrange the stars evenly around the wreath.
Step 5
Serve fresh along with your favourite fruit dip, if desired.
